Here’s a recent image from JLBG, giving an idea of what’s possible when being thoughtful of textures and colors when planting. Plants include Iris x hollandica ‘Red Ember’, Heuchera ‘Silver Scrolls’, Carex ‘Bonnie and Clyde’, Thelypteris kunthii, and Juniperus chinensis ‘Parsonii’.

What is the Ajuga(?) in the lower left hand corner? And how much sun does this bed get?
The ajuga is Ajuga reptans ‘Mork’…an all purple sport of Ajuga ‘Planet Zork’. We have not introduced this yet. This bed gets sun for 6-8 hours daily
